by Fr. Angel Fernandez
After the meeting of the World Council of the Salesian Family in Turin in May, I decided to propose for the Strenna of 2020 a theme that, in the form of a pair, embodies the essence of our Salesian education. We received it from Don Bosco himself: to help our boys, girls and young people to be "good Christians and honest citizens". We need to deepen more and more our identity as evangelizers and educators of the faith.
There is a growing fragility, and sometimes inability, in being apostles and missionaries of the youth. And at the same time there is the risk of not educating our young people to a strong sense of citizenship, social justice and evangelical values that lead to interiorize, as a life program, service to others, commitment to public life, personal honesty and "allergy" to all types of corruption, sensitivity to the world of migration, to creation and the "common home" that has been given to us, in the commitment to protect the defenceless, those who have no say, and who are discarded....
